Those that go far flourish

Leaving their land of birth
Lions, sages, tuskers go far, 
There and there die in home and hearth--
Crows, cowards, herbivores as are.

Note:  Some quatrains called shlokas in Sanskrit are known as Subhaashhitams, words well-said. The brave and brave-hearts venture far from their place of birth and prosper. Those fearful that not, die there and there. The beasts of hunting so brave command lager territories. Those eager to learn go far and get more knowledge and wisdom (sat-purushhaah). Travel was the way in olden days.    

Deshan  utsrjya  gacchanti  
     sinhaah  sat-purushaah  gajaah |
Tatra eva nidhanam yaanti  
     kaakaah  kaa-purushaah mrgaah || Subhaashhitam ||
